PROBLEM TO BE SOLVED: To provide a ferritic stainless steel used while being exposed to a high-temperature environment like exhaust system components such as exhaust manifolds in automobiles, which acquires satisfactory oxidation resistance at a cost as low as possible, while securing functions necessary for an exhaust system member, particularly such as hot strength, formability and corrosion resistance. SOLUTION: The ferritic stainless steel superior in oxidation resistance comprises, by mass%, 0.0150% or less C, 1.00% or less Si, 1.00% or less Mn, 0.050% or less P, 0.0030% or less S, 12.0-23.0% or less Cr, 0.100% or less Al, 0.0150% or less N, 0.02-0.20% or less Sb, further one or two elements of 0.05-0.50% Ti and 0.05-0.5% Nb, further 0.005% or less Sn as needed, still further 0.0002-0.0030% B, and the balance Fe with unavoidable impurities.
